Appearance
Ji Jingyou is a handsome young man often dressed in white robes and white shoes, secured with a white jade belt. Following his defeats by Chen Cheng, his formerly bright demeanor becomes markedly colder and more distant. 252 256
- White robes, white shoes, and a white jade belt 252
- A scar on his cheek left by Chen Cheng 253
- Regarded by many female disciples as exceptionally handsome and charismatic 216
- After his Dao Heart is shaken, he frequently stares upward with a frigid, haughty expression 252
Personality
Ji Jingyou is principled and publicly committed to justice. When Yan Benchu seeks to kill Chen Cheng without proof, Ji Jingyou intervenes, arguing that he will not allow an innocent person to be slaughtered. He later warns Chen Cheng to take precautions rather than relying on luck. 216
He is initially supremely confident in his swordsmanship and carries himself with a detached pride, openly dismissing weaker challengers. His losses to Chen Cheng severely damage his fixation on the Sword Dao, leaving him withdrawn and mentally obstructed for a time. 254 255 252
After Chen Cheng identifies the flaw in his technique and later teaches him, Ji Jingyou's attitude changes completely. He formally requests Chen Cheng's guidance, becomes deeply grateful after overcoming his bottleneck, and ultimately regards Chen Cheng as a prodigy deserving of exceptional treatment. 256 261

Story Role / Major Arcs
Defense of Chen Cheng
Ji Jingyou intervenes when Yan Benchu attempts to hold Chen Cheng responsible for his cousin's disappearance without evidence. Invoking the Mysterious Sword Sect's responsibility as leader of the anti-demon alliance, he refuses to permit an unproven killing. 216
Seven Sects Grand Competition
Widely considered a leading contender, Ji Jingyou advances through multiple matches as opponents concede rather than face him. He ultimately confronts Chen Cheng and unleashes the Mysterious Heaven Wandering Dragon, but Chen Cheng deflects the attack with crimson-gold Sword Qi and forces Ji Jingyou to concede. 218 219 220
When Chen Cheng's first victory is challenged over borrowed sword momentum, Ji Jingyou fights him again. Chen Cheng withstands the required ten moves, and Ji Jingyou concedes once more. 221
Shattered Dao Heart
The repeated defeats leave Ji Jingyou devastated and mentally obstructed. By the time he next visits Chen Cheng, he has become cold, taciturn, and haughty, with his thoughts still trapped by the damage to his Dao Heart. 252 255
Tournament at Yuwen Xun's Banquet
Ji Jingyou demonstrates his dominance by defeating Ban Lu and twelve further challengers with ease. When Chen Cheng challenges him, Ji Jingyou uses his ultimate sword move again, only for Chen Cheng to seize his sword and expose the flaw in the Mysterious Heaven Nine Swords. 253 254 255
Guidance Under Chen Cheng
After Chen Cheng agrees to teach him, Ji Jingyou offers a master-disciple salute and asks for instruction. Under Chen Cheng's guidance, he successfully performs the Mysterious Heaven Dragon Swimming in perfect form, breaks through his cultivation bottleneck, and regains his former vitality. 256
